Number of financial transactions to be processed
• 2013/14 season: 33,556
• 2014/15 season: 29,073 (as of 04/23/2015)
•Degree of automation for 2014/15: 60 percent
•Planned degree of automation for 2015/16: 80 percent
2. Maximum Information Quality in Real Time
Liquidity development over the season
Number of invoices to be processed for this
• 2013/14 season: 10,190
• 2014/15 season: 7,345 (as of 04/23/2015)
•Degree of automation for 2014/15: 40 percent
•Planned degree of automation for 2015/16: 75 percent

DFL licensing procedure Auditor review
January 15 - March 1: Interim financial statements reviewed by the auditor
December 2014 - April 2015 June - September 2015 Month October - November 2015
Phases
Phases in the Licensing Procedure
DFL relicensing
December 2015 - April 2016
DFL licensing procedureAGM
March 15: Submission of the licensing documents to DFL
April 1 - April 30: Licensing documents audited by DFL
June 15 - September 30: Annual financial statements reviewed by the auditor
October 30: Submission of the relicensing documents to DFL
November 1 – November 30: Relicensing documents audited by DFL
December 15 - January 15: Production of the interim financial statements and the licensing documents
December 15 - January 15: Production of the interim financial statements and licensing documents
June 15 - July 15: Production of the annual financial statements and the licensing documents
